Output efb34526e4808531b4d925a723d2f6ce7cca6bf02a55dd24f13fb311ddb69b6a:48

value
27543101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2669cf75f3961ea70c382e7c1bbb7b4340655720 OP_EQUAL
address
35C8MfiYm6i3zAxvuquiP9LM3UtgTM4vrj
transaction
efb34526e4808531b4d925a723d2f6ce7cca6bf02a55dd24f13fb311ddb69b6a
spent
true